The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 1984 Catalina 36 is a popular cruising sailboat known for its solid construction and comfortable accommodations. Here are some of the key pros and cons of this model:

Pros

Spacious Interior: The Catalina 36 offers a roomy cabin with well-designed layout, including a comfortable salon, a large galley, and ample storage space, making it ideal for extended cruising.

Solid Build Quality: Known for its sturdy fiberglass construction and reliable rigging, the boat handles well in various conditions.

Good Performance: With a moderate sail plan and balanced hull design, the Catalina 36 provides respectable sailing performance for coastal cruising and club racing.

Easy Handling: The sail plan and deck layout make it manageable for short-handed crews or couples.

Wide Community Support: As a popular model, there is a strong owners’ network and availability of aftermarket parts and upgrades.

Cons

Older Design: Being a boat from 1984, some design elements and systems may feel dated compared to more modern sailboats.

Weight: The Catalina 36 is relatively heavy, which can affect light wind performance.

Keel Depth: The standard keel draft may limit access to shallow waters, though shoal draft versions exist.

Maintenance: As with any older boat, maintenance and occasional upgrades are necessary to keep systems up to date and in good condition.

Interior Finish: While spacious, the interior woodwork and fittings may show signs of wear and may require refurbishing for a fresh look.

Made For

The 1984 Catalina 36 is ideal for sailors and boating enthusiasts looking for a versatile and comfortable cruiser. It’s perfect for families or couples who enjoy weekend getaways, coastal cruising, or even longer offshore passages. With its spacious interior, solid build, and manageable size, the Catalina 36 suits both novice sailors seeking a reliable boat to learn on and experienced sailors wanting a dependable vessel for extended adventures. Its combination of performance and comfort makes it a great choice for those who value both sailing enjoyment and onboard livability.
